On July 2, at 19:05 local time, the seismological network of the Seismic Protection Territorial Service of the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Armenia recorded an earthquake of magnitude 2.4 with a depth of 10 km, 14 km north of the city of Ijevan, Armenia, APA reports.
The intensity of the earthquake in the epicenter zone was 3 points.
The earthquake was felt in the city of Ijevan, and the villages of Achajur, Khashtarak, and Sevkar, with a magnitude of 2-3.
